Warning Signs You Need Slab Leak Water Removal

Catching a slab leak early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Keep an eye out for these warning sign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

If you notice a persistent musty smell in your home it could be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t ignore it – call us today.

Water Stains on Your Ceiling

If you see water stains on your ceiling it’s likely a sign of a slab leak. Don’t wait – we’ll help you address the issue before it gets worse.

Increased Water Bills

If your water bills are suddenly higher than usual it could be a sign of a slab leak. We’ll help you identify the issue and fix it quickly.

Cracks in Your Foundation

If you notice cracks in your foundation it could be a sign of a slab leak. Don’t delay – we’ll help you address the issue before it causes more damage.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

If your flooring is warped or buckled it could be a sign of a slab leak. We’ll help you repair or replace the affected areas.

Soggy Carpet or Pad

If your carpet or pad is soggy or damaged it could be a sign of a slab leak. We’ll help you dry out and repair the affected areas.

Slab Leak Water Removal Cost in Lakeland North, WA

The cost of slab leak water removal can vary depending on the severity of the issue,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Lakeland North, WA. Here are some estimated price ranges for common slab leak water removal services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water extraction $500 – $2,500 Size of affected area, amount of water extracted
Drying and d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 Size of affected area, number of fans and dehumidifiers needed
Restoration and repair $2,000 – $10,000 Size of affected area, type of materials damaged
Final inspection and clean-up $500 – $2,000 Size of affected area, complexity of clean-up
Emergency service (after hours or weekends) More $100 – $500 Time of day, day of week
Free estimate and consultation Free N/A

Exact pricing will depend on an on-site assessment, and we offer free estimates and consultations to help you understand the cost of our services.

Common Questions About Slab Leak Water Removal

Q: How long will it take to fix my slab leak?

We’ll work quickly to identify and fix the issue but the time it takes will depend on the severity of the leak and the size of the affected area. In most cases, we can complete the job within 3-5 days.

Q: Will I need to replace my entire slab?

Not always. Depending on the extent of the damage, we may be able to repair or replace only the affected section of the slab.
